MEMORANDUM OPINION AND ORDER

PARKER, District Judge.

The subject of this Memorandum Opinion and Order is defendant's "Motion to Select Jurors from a Constitutionally Representative Venire" (Doc. No. 66), filed December 16, 1996. After thoroughly reviewing all of the relevant evidence before me, I conclude that defendant's motion should be denied.
